Mustard without vinegar

Storebought mustard contains vinegar. If you make mustard yourself, you can easily replace the vinegar with lemon juice.

Ingredients

  • ⅓ cup mustard seeds
  • 1 tbsp extra virgin olive oil
  • ⅓ cup lemon juice
  • 1 to 2 to 2 tbsp raw honey
  • 2 tbsp water more if needed
  • ½ teaspoons Turmeric
  • 1 pinch celtic sea salt

Instructions

    Cup of Yum
  1. Optional (for easier blending): soak the mustard seeds in the lemon juice for 4 hours.
  2. Put everything together (except the water) and mix.
  3. Add the water. If needed add extra water.

Notes

  • Keeps in the fridge (covered) for up to a month. 
  • The measurements in metric are slightly adjusted for convenience.
